Q 6[4 marks sum]4 Marks
A fruitseller bought $x$ apples for ₹ $ 1200$.
(a) Write the cost price of each apple in terms of $x$.
(b) If 10 of the apples were rotten and he sold rest at ₹3 more than the cost price of each, write the selling price of $(x-10)$ apples.
(c) If he made a profit of ₹ $ 60$ in this transaction, form an equation in $x$ and solve it to evaluate $x$.

Q 7[4 marks sum]4 Marks
The hotel bill for a number of people for overnight stay is ₹ $ 14,400$. If there were 4 more people, the bill each person had to pay would have reduced by ₹ $ 600$. Find the number of people staying overnight.

Q 8[4 marks sum]4 Marks
An aeroplane travelled a distiance of 400 km at an average speed of $x km / h$. On the return journey the speed was increased by $40 km / h$. Write down an expression for the time taken for:
(a) the onward journey
(b) the return journey
If the return journey took 30 minutes less than the onward journey write an equation in $x$ and find the value of $x$.

Q 9[4 marks sum]4 Marks
The sum of the ages of Vivek and his younger brother Amit is 47 years. The product of their ages in years is 550 . Find their ages.

Q 10[4 marks sum]4 Marks
The difference of the squares of two natural numbers is 84 . The square of the larger number is 25 times the smaller number. Find the numbers.
